The August Wilson Theatre is on 245 West 52nd Street, on the north sidewalk between Eighth Avenue and Broadway, in the Midtown Manhattan neighborhood of New York City. [1] [2] The rectangular land lot covers 13,125 sq ft (1,219.4 m 2), with a frontage of 130.75 ft (39.85 m) on 52nd Street and a depth of 100 ft (30 m).
Flowers on the Wall is the debut studio album by the Statler Brothers.It produced their debut single "Flowers on the Wall", a Top 5 country and pop hit that year. Members of Johnny Cash's band, the Tennessee Three played on the album, as it was recorded in between takes during the recording of a Johnny Cash album.

The American Drum Manufacturing Company was a family-owned timpani manufacturer based in Denver, Colorado. Former Denver Symphony Orchestra timpanist Walter Light, who built a custom set of drums for himself, founded the company in 1950 when his colleagues began asking him to build timpani for them.
